A random variable is considered discrete if its possible values are countable.
In our case,
In a basketball game, for example, it is only possible for a team's score to be a whole number—no fractions or decimals are allowed, and so the score is discrete.
A good rule of thumb is this: if the variable you're measuring has to be rounded before it's written down, then it's continuous. If no rounding is necessary, as with anything that's countable, then it's discrete.
